Cecilie Bahnsen Reimagines the ASICS GEL-QUANTUM 360

Cecilie Bahnsen is extending her partnership with ASICS, moving away from the technical 'dad shoe' tropes that have dominated the market to deliver a couture-inflected take on the GEL-QUANTUM 360 VII. The collaboration ditches traditional lacing for a slip-on Mary Jane construction, arriving in monochromatic black and a striking floral pink. It’s a continuation of Bahnsen’s mission to bridge the gap between Scandinavian high-fashion romanticism and technical sportswear performance. While previous iterations leaned on the GT-2160, this shift to the GEL-QUANTUM silhouette provides a more robust, cushioned foundation for Bahnsen’s delicate design language. By stripping the model of its athletic utility and replacing it with a refined, feminine silhouette, the duo is successfully carving out a niche that feels distinct from the usual hype-cycle collaborations. The collection is set to launch via Bahnsen’s channels on April 18, 2026, with a global rollout to follow.
